Bioactivity | 6-Deoxyjacareubin is a natural xanthone, that can be isolated from the leaves of Vismia latifolia. 6-Deoxyjacareubin protects against non-apoptotic cell death by inhibiting ROS production. 6-Deoxyjacareubin ameliorates neurodegeneration in a mouse model of familial am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S)[1]. |

In Vivo | 6-Deoxyjacareubin (5 mg/kg, Intraperitoneally (i.p.), every seven days for 1 month) attenuates motor neuron loss in familial ALS model mice[1]. Animal Model: |
